Q Characteristics • Anti–galling agent with heat resistance from –40°C–1400°C. • Contains highly lubricious ceramic fine particles that prevent corrosion, seizure, and wear. • Anti–galling agent that does not adhere easily even at high temperatures. • Prevents galling from mating and pressure in assembly operations to maintain machine accuracy. • Prevents stress corrosion of stainless steel and contact corrosion between different metals and alloys.
